Transaction 88e66bc904bc67274997b6f53206f4bb3e0a0314c6ed6788b7dbd801b620d4e6
1 Input
1 Output
-
88e66bc904bc67274997b6f53206f4bb3e0a0314c6ed6788b7dbd801b620d4e6:0
- value
- 3517649
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 398c7ac977adda420893a0f92309fcba2963498b OP_EQUALVERIFY OP_CHECKSIG
- address
- 16FHodaMaRD4xqVoBobyHpPKiCpi4dHWrk